Can humans live for 200 years? (2024)

Human life span:

  1. Humans' life expectancy (average) is 70-85 years.
  2. However, the oldest verified person (Jeanne Clement, 1875-1997) lived up to 122 years.
  3. As a person ages, the telomeres (chromosome ends) tend to become shorter in every consecutive cycle of replication.
  4. Also, bones start getting weaker by reducing in size and density.
  5. In addition to this when a person starts getting old, muscles become less flexible (results in poor coordination and balance).
  6. These are natural changes that occur while aging. They cannot be stopped but it is possible to slow the rate of these processes.
  7. This can be done by changing one's lifestyle (diet, exercise, etc).
  8. The science of aging is not yet fully understood; therefore, it is difficult to determine an absolute limit of 200 years.
